Education is a major part of the Maple Grove parent decision. Local students are served by Osseo Area Schools and Wayzata Public Schools, and Maple Grove Senior High is one of the important high school anchors in the city. Osseo Area Schools has visible robotics activity across Maple Grove Senior High, Park Center, and Osseo teams, including FIRST Tech Challenge, FIRST Robotics Competition, and VEX participation. For younger students, a beginner-friendly robotics camp can connect school math, coding, electronics, and engineering habits before advanced clubs and competitions become more selective.

Maple Grove's employer base gives robotics a practical local context. The city describes itself as a health technology and medical office hub, with thousands of businesses and a strong position inside Minnesota's Medical Alley ecosystem. Boston Scientific, medical technology firms, healthcare users, professional services, and growing business parks make engineering, testing, quality systems, and automation visible career themes in the area. When children build sensor projects, troubleshoot circuits, and code working devices, parents can connect those skills to real industries close to home.

Robotics matters for Maple Grove kids because it combines several skills that are hard to learn from worksheets alone. Students practice coding, electronics, mechanical thinking, debugging, design iteration, and clear explanation as they make a physical system work. That process builds patience and confidence for children who may later pursue computer science, engineering, healthcare technology, AI projects, science fairs, or competitive robotics. The hands-on format helps students see that mistakes are not failures, but part of how real builders improve a design.
